Lovejoy 🎯 Collector 10 years ago

It is as you suggest in the Mission Style, which was popular until about World War One (1914-18). While examples by the big name makers such as Stickley can be quite valuable, what you paid for yours is about the top end of what we'd retail one comparable to yours for.
